METO
I agree with Jim.
You need full power for; 1) double check fuel flow (check manual) mine is 140 lbs/hr. 2) provide sufficient fuel cooling. - yes you waste fuel. 3) avoid preignition "knock" 4) insure engines are developing power. 5) insure the engine is still developing pwr at V1 6) feels good <G> Should stay that way until; 1)temp limits reached 2)safe altitude 3)obstruction clearance or 4)you migrate into cruise climb. (generally ~1k ft . most important you have a *reference* for fuel flow / cht/ egt on the roll (more important with turbos). bob |
